js隐藏显示报表快

如图所示;按钮中设置了点击事件,点击隐藏报表快,再点就显示出来,但使用的时候点击隐藏后再点就出不来了,是不是写的有问题;求大神指点

image.png

FineReport 李峥 发布于 2023-5-23 09:49 (编辑于 2023-5-23 10:03)
1min目标场景问卷 立即参与
回答问题
悬赏:3 F币 + 添加悬赏
提示:增加悬赏、完善问题、追问等操作,可使您的问题被置顶,并向所有关注者发送通知
共1回答
最佳回答
0
snrtuemcLv8专家互助
发布于2023-5-23 09:51(编辑于 2023-5-23 10:13)

你这个写法,a不会变的

你的a赋值放到,if判断进去才可以

=========

var a=_g().getWidgetByName('report31').isVisible();

if(a)

{_g().getWidgetByName('report31').setVisible(false);}

else

{_g().getWidgetByName('report31').setVisible(true);}

  • 1关注人数
  • 502浏览人数
  • 最后回答于:2023-5-23 10:13
    请选择关闭问题的原因
    确定 取消
    返回顶部